Load adiChart files into Matlab

Is there anyway to load adichart files (000.adicht) into Matlab directly without saving adicht files as matlab files?

See this excellent code developed by Jim Hokanson:
To convert to .mat, download and extract the library, type adi.convert into Matlab and select your .adicht file to convert.

2 Comments

FYI, for those looking into this, adi.convert only works on Windows.
